Description

This easy-to-read manual provides professionals with a thorough introduction to the standardized, parent-completed report forms designed by top language researchers to assess language and communication skills in young children ages 8–30 months. The second edition of the English User's Guide and Technical Manual includes:
  • more demographically balanced normative data
  • norms up to 17-18 months for the CDI: Words & Gestures
  • more directions on administrating and scoring the CDIs
  • an introduction to the automated CDI Scoring Program
  • guidance on how scores for various subpopulations should be interpreted
  • expanded information on machine scanning and a new option using desktop scanners
  • key updates on research, clinical findings, and reliability and validity
  • detailed information and normative values for the CDI-III, an extension for children 30-37 months of age

This manual is part of the MacArthur-Bates Communicative Development Inventories (CDIs). The CDIs and their Spanish adaptation, the Inventarios, are standardized, parent-completed report forms that track young children's language and communication skills. Top language researchers developed the report forms, designing them to focus on current behaviors and salient emergent behaviors that parents can recognize and track.
